Meth Detox in Chickasha, Oklahoma
It is extremely important for anyone in Chickasha who wishes to really overcome meth addiction to undergo meth detox within a drug treatment program or drug and alcohol detoxification center. The reason being is individuals who are addicted to meth in Chickasha, Oklahoma and begin to detox are begin experiencing withdrawal symptoms and crave the drug which bring about relapse in nearly all cases if no in a alcohol and drug rehab facility or alcohol and drug detoxification environment. Meth withdrawal symptoms can be extremely intense both physically and mentally, and the symptoms can continue at varying levels for weeks and even months occasionally. Folks who don't have the top care while going through meth detox really don't have a shot at remaining clean. Therefore if someone does need to make an honest effort, it is advisable to achieve this with specialist help in the Chickasha, OK. area. Meth detox is known as one of the most difficult, so detox experts at centers which help individuals through meth detox in Chickasha are ready t help the worst scenarios. Irritability, melancholy and moodiness are normal if somebody is going through meth detox in Chickasha, Oklahoma, so it is important to supply a serene and calming environment and remove the individual from any type of environment that may cause relapse and disappointments. Detoxification professionals in a drug and alcohol rehab facility or drug detoxification program in Chickasha, OK. will also encourage if not otherwise insist that people follow-up meth detox with actual rehab, otherwise there's no real expectation for people to stay clean without doing so.
